Kurzbiographie
Kenneth R. Strange Jr. (1955-    ) was born in Brooklyn, New York.  He spent a Junior Year abroad in Spain studying at the University of Madrid, Facultad de Letras y Filosofia.  Ken later taught high school Spanish and English as a Second Language in New York before heading off to the Middle East where he taught English to the Saudi Arabian Royal Family. 

Following in the law enforcement career shoes of his father, a high ranking officer of the NYPD, Ken served as Special Agent with the FBI and DOJ OIG in Newark, NJ, Washington DC, El Paso, TX and Los Angeles, California.

A lifelong writer, Ken's new book "It's Your Camino: One Couple's 500-mile Pilgrimage Across Spain" has earned him a 2021 IPPY Award (Independent Publishers) in the Travel/Essay category and a 2022 Catholic Media Association award as well as a spot (# 2) in the Top 10 Camino Books of All Time by 'Follow the Camino' travel company in Ireland.

Ken counts James Michener, James Joyce, Pete Hamill and Ray Bradbury as his major literary influences over the years.

"Being kissed by author Ray Bradbury at a book signing event in Los Angeles was a great moment in my life.  I told him (Bradbury) he was my childhood favorite and that I spent hours on end at the public library reading his works. Tears welled up in his eyes and he kissed me on the cheek.  What a blessing!"
